Common Genie Garage Door Problems We Solve in Baldwin Harbor
- Salt-air corrosion of torsion springs and cables — Homes within three blocks of Baldwin Bay or Reynolds Channel see spring life cut by half. The zinc coating on standard Genie cables degrades faster here than in Freeport or Oceanside. We spot the rust bloom before it snaps, and we stock marine-grade alternatives that survive the salt.
- Freeze-bond failure of bottom seals — Baldwin Harbor’s overnight dew refreezes on cold mornings, bonding the rubber seal to the concrete. When the Genie opener triggers, the seal tears on impact. We install cold-flex vinyl and adjust close-force settings to compensate.
- Screw drive rail galling on older Genie units — The Genie Screw Drive from the 1990s and early 2000s still runs in plenty of Baldwin Harbor split-levels, but dried lithium grease mixed with salt dust turns the rail into sandpaper. We clean, re-lube with synthetic grease rated for coastal exposure, or replace the rail when the threads are too far gone.
- Limit switch drift after power fluctuations — Baldwin Harbor’s overhead lines take hits from nor’easters and summer thunderstorms. Genie openers lose their travel limits, causing the door to slam or reverse unexpectedly. We recalibrate and install surge protection on the logic board.
- Sensor misalignment from settling slabs — The fill soil around canal-front properties shifts more than inland lots. Genie safe-T-beam brackets tilt, breaking the infrared path. We realign with slotted brackets that tolerate future movement.

Genie Models & Products We Service in Baldwin Harbor
We carry working knowledge of the full Genie residential lineup. The SilentMax 1000 and 1200 belt-drive units are common in Baldwin Harbor’s newer construction and retrofits—we stock replacement belts, motor capacitors, and wall consoles. The Excelerator with its DC motor and fast-open feature shows up in homes where the original builder spec’d speed over silence; we have the proprietary speed boards and gear kits. ChainDrive 550 and 750 units are workhorses in rental properties and two-car garages, and we keep chain assemblies, trolley kits, and force sensors on the truck. Legacy Screw Drive models from the 1990s and early 2000s still run in plenty of Baldwin Harbor homes—we source rails, couplers, and limit switches, though we always flag when the rail threads are too worn for reliable repair.
Our parts stance: genuine Genie for circuit boards, safety sensors, and proprietary electronics; quality aftermarket for springs, cables, and rollers when they meet or exceed OEM torque and cycle ratings. This keeps Baldwin Harbor jobs moving without waiting for factory backorders on standard wear items.
Genie Service Pricing in Baldwin Harbor
These are the ranges we see for Baldwin Harbor Genie work—your exact quote depends on model, access, and whether we’re matching existing hardware or upgrading. Every estimate is free and itemized.
| Service | Price Range |
|---|---|
| Spring Repair | $180–$340 |
| Cable Repair | $130–$250 |
| Opener Repair | $120–$320 |
| Opener Installation | $250–$550 |
| Panel Replacement | $250–$500 |
| Track Realignment | $120–$240 |
| Roller Replacement | $110–$220 |
| New Door Installation | $700–$2,200 |
| Garage Door Repair (general) | $150–$600 |
What drives cost: spring count (single vs. torsion pair), rail length for screw-drive replacements, whether we need to hand-carry equipment through narrow passage access, and if the opener requires a new logic board versus a sensor swap. We don’t quote over the phone for spring or cable work—tension measurement requires eyes on the door—but we’ll give you a firm number before any work starts.
